Fortaleza vs. Palmeiras (Saturday, 10.00pm)

Fortaleza's Benevenuto celebrates scoring with teammates on October 7, 2021© Reuters

Fortaleza welcome Palmeiras to Castelao on Saturday, and the hosts are looking to end a six-game winless run.

The visitors sit in third place in the Campeonato Brasileiro table and will also be aiming to get back to winning ways following two consecutive defeats.

We say: Fortaleza 1-1 Palmeiras


We expect this to be a close contest with only three places separating the two sides in the league table, and given the fact that both sides will be low on confidence, we think that they will be content with a point apiece.

Chapecoense vs. Gremio (Saturday, 10.00pm)

Gremio's Matheus Henrique celebrates scoring their first goal with teammates on June 25, 2021© Reuters

With relegation already confirmed, Chapecoense will be looking to restore some pride in their remaining five Campeonato Brasileiro fixtures, and they will aim to collect their second victory of the season when they host Gremio on Saturday.

The visitors could also be relegated this season, as they head into the weekend in 18th position and six points adrift of safety.

We say: Chapecoense 1-2 Gremio


Although Gremio have struggled on the road this term, a trip to the side bottom of the league presents a glorious opportunity for the visitors to instil some impetus into their season, and we think Gremio will edge out their hosts on Saturday to claim consecutive victories.

Atletico GO vs. Ceara (Sunday, 12.00am)

Atletico Goianiense's Igor Carius pictured on October 9, 2021© Reuters

Atletico Goianiense head into the weekend in 16th position - three points above the relegation zone - and they will bid to end a five-game winless league run when they host Ceara on Saturday in the Campeonato Brasileiro.

Meanwhile, Ceara still have hopes of qualifying for next season's Copa Libertadores, with the visitors only four points adrift of the top six.

We say: Atletico Goianiense 1-1 Ceara


Atletico Goianiense enter the game on the back of consecutive draws, and given the fact that 15 of Ceara's league matches have ended all square, we think that Saturday's encounter will result in the two sides picking up a point apiece.

Internacional vs. Flamengo (Sunday, 12.30am)

Flamengo's Bruno Henrique celebrates scoring their third goal with Filipe Luis and teammates on August 1, 2021© Reuters

Flamengo will look to continue applying pressure to Atletico Mineiro at the top of the Campeonato Brasileiro Serie A table on Sunday, when they travel to take on Internacional.

The Rubro-Negro made it three wins on the bounce and seven games unbeaten last time out, but they remain eight points off top spot with six games to go.

We say: Internacional 0-2 Flamengo


Despite missing several important players, Flamengo are playing at the peak of their powers, and we cannot look past them making it four victories on the bounce on Sunday.

The Rubro-Negro showed their winning mentality against Corinthians, and they know their is no room for error if they are to keep their slim title hopes alive.
